西山煤电官地矿地质构造复杂。瑞利波在官地矿勘探中,首次采用在探测点两边激发瑞利波波的观测方式,有效减少了由于锤击点的原因带来的干扰因素,减少了误报,解决了以往多道、多炮叠加不能解决的问题。探测结果与巷道地质揭露相吻合。
Xishan Guandi coal mine lies in a complex geological structure. In the exploration, the Rayleigh wave method was first used in double introdution way. This method effectively reduces interference factors, increases the prediction reliability, and solves the problems which can't be solved by Multi-channel and Multi-guns method. The exploration results is consistent with the actual geological condition. (by Wang Xiaobo et al)
